Recognition Of Bangla As An Official Language Of The United Nations
EDM number 1344 in 2007-08, proposed by Roger Godsiff on 21/04/2008.
Categorised under the topics of Asia and United Nations.
That this House welcomes the campaign initiated by Bangladeshis in the United Kingdom to get Bangla, which is the fifth most spoken mother language in the world, recognised as an official language of the United Nations; and calls upon the Government to give its support to this proposal.
This motion has been signed by a total of 27 MPs.
